IPS screen with corning gorilla glass 3, 5.0-inch screen, 8 MP f/2.0 primary camera, 2 MP f/2.2 secondary camera, with most of the sensors and with Qualcomm Snapdragon 400 chipset.what else we need in a budget-oriented phone.

Pros of Moto-
*Good display**: Inspite of half inch increase in the screen size, screen produces share and clear texts and videos. It offers good viewing angles and vivid colours. The screen also has Corning Gorilla Glass protection
*Good Performance**: Almost stock Android experience on this device gives almost lag free experience. We can play most of the popular Android games.
*microSD card support:** Addition of microSD card support make this device more attractive. 16GB internal storage and support for the microSD card is a good deal.
*Value for Money:** Promise of Android L update, good day to performance at a affordable price tag, make this device of the good value for money device.
Even though with such a good phone I do have some minor issues.
Cons of Moto G-
*No increment on Battery:** Despite increase in screen size, there is no improvement made on battery size. Though it is not a deal breaker, still the battery life got reduced a bit.
*Design and look:** In terms of build quality it is good. But addition of speaker grid in the front does not look good.
*No 1080p video recording:** The camera pixel is increased to 8MP but max video resolution at which we record is not upgraded. It is still 720p.
